........... I stood at the back screen door, inhaling the fragrance of mountain laurel, red bud and ornamental peach blended by rainwater with the mustiness of oak and elm. It was 3:00 in the morning and the back of my neck was stiff from the last five hours I had just spent reconstructing the face of a murder victim found near Hutto off of Highway 79. A 30-ish-year-old woman had been laid to rest in an untimely fashion in a grove of cottonwood trees. There she had spent the winter decomposing with the leaves, until two high school kids hiked by and found her. Lieutenant Drew Smith of the Texas Rangers had asked me to put the woman's face back on her skull in the hopes that someone might recognize her. Without her identity, there was no hope of finding her killer.

.......... I dug gray clay shavings out from under my fingernails and rolled my head back in a circular fashion to loosen the sore muscles. The half moon peeked between branches of new growth overhead and the soft, intermittent dripping of water from the eaves and trees hypnotized me into meditation in my fatigue. My eyes glazed over and I drifted back in time to a day I remembered working in the garage with my dad. The car was an old '50 Chevy that needed an oil change and the rain outside pounded down while Daddy instructed me on the finer points of removing and replacing an oil filter.

.......... The phone rang like an alarm and I was startled out of my reverie. I hurried into the kitchen and picked up the receiver on the old black clunker on the wall.
